- Album Review: "All Back To Mine" - BANNERS
English indie-pop singer songwriter, Michael Joseph Nelson, best known as BANNERS, has recently released his 3rd full-length album, "All Back To Mine". After spending seven years in Canada to work on his music career, BANNERS returned to his hometown of Liverpool, which inspired the themes of this album and is exactly where he wrote and recorded all the tracks for it within a span of nine months. Working alongside producer Cameron Blackwood and engineer Dan Moyler, BANNERS had initially recorded 40 songs for this album. These are the 12 that made the cut! Featuring singles released throughout the past year and a handful of new tracks, this is "All Back To Mine". TRACKLIST Name In Lights Have You Ever Loved Someone Anywhere For You In Your Universe There Goes My Girl C'est La Vie The Best View In Liverpool Perfectly Broken - Duet Version Broken Hearted Tell You I Love You Life's Just No Fun All That You Made Me BANNERS kicked off his career as an artist in 2015 and has been consistently releasing music these past 9 years. He took the world by storm when his single release in 2020, "Someone To You" got high recognition, earning over 1.5 billion streams across all platforms. He ended up performing the song on season 16 of American Idol. Prior to this, his other breakthrough songs like "Ghosts", "Half Light", and "Got It In You" were featured on hit TV shows such as Teen Wolf, The Royals, New Amsterdam, The Good Doctor, and America's Got Talent. Now, all of his songs have gained millions of streams and he has over 7 million monthly listeners on Spotify. Name In Lights Kicking off the album with the strong focus track, "Name In Lights", BANNERS uses his roots to shape a folk rock and pop soundscape with Celtic influences. With it's use of strings and the rhythm, this particular song sounds like a mixture of Mumford and Sons and Coldplay, which is BANNERS favorite band. "Name In Lights" was released as a single almost a year ago in great anticipation for this album. The song is about being supportive of someone's dreams, believing in them even when they don't believe in themselves. Accompanied by a tear-jerking music video, "Name In Lights" is the perfect leading track to set the tone of this project. We have a full in-depth article for "The Best View In Liverpool", which you can read here! Perfectly Broken - Duet Version "Perfectly Broken" was originally a solo single released in 2022. It was a break-through track which ended up getting 10's of millions of streams. The track became a part of BANNERS EP released just last year, "I Wish I Was Flawless, I'm Not" and was the title of his headlining "Perfectly Broken" tour. Just three months ago, BANNERS collaborated with Hawaiian native soul-pop singer, Lily Meola to create a duet version, taking this already incredible song to another level. BANNERS' and Lily's voices blend together beautifully as they harmonize through this highly emotional song. Strings and acoustic guitar stand out as the primary instruments as the slow groove carries you along through the heartbreaking track. Life's Just No Fun Turning the tables as we go into one of the saddest tracks on the album and a song that wasn't heard until the release of the album, we have "Life's Just No Fun". This track is about losing the one person who made everything in life make sense. Everything was better when you had them, and now that they're gone, life's just no fun. This stunning piano ballad was written the moment BANNERS' had bought the piano of his dreams and it had just arrived at his home. Inspired by the style of Russian singer/songwriter and pianist Regina Spektor, BANNERS' put the piano at the forefront with just a little mixture of strings. The emotional build all comes from the voice and the dynamics of the piano. Jason Derulo is a singer, songwriter, dancer, and businessman hailing from Miramar, Florida. He first got his start writing for artists such as Danity Kane, Lil Wayne, and Sean Kingston in the mid-2000s, but was also intending on becoming a solo performer. His debut single “Whatcha Say” hit number 1 on the Billboard Hot 100 chart in 2009. His debut album, “Jason Derulo”, which also featured other major hits such as “In My Head” and “Ridin’ Solo” was incredibly successful, which established him as a household name. He’s only grown since then, with many Hot 100 hits and countless features on songs with Nicki Minaj, Pitbull, 2 Chainz, and more. R3HAB is a multi-platinum DJ and music producer from the Netherlands. Although you may not know his name, he has remixed songs from artists such as Taylor Swift, Rihanna, and Drake, while producing hits for artists such as ZAYN, Sean Paul, Luis Fonsi, and more. Currently, he has over 70 Gold and Platinum certificates. This isn’t the first time the pair have gotten together on a track. R3HAB just remixed Jason’s collaboration with Michael Bublé, “Spicy Margarita” last month. ZEVY is an EDM DJ and producer from Boston, Massachusetts but currently based in Los Angeles, California. He was introduced to the EDM world in highschool after coming across Kygo’s remixes on Soundcloud, and fell in love. He later blew up in the Boston area during his college years by playing at universities and nightclubs like Royale, Icon and Venu. He’s been praised and supported from renowned artists such as The Chainsmokers, Timeflies and dance-pop duo TwoFriends, who featured him on their SiriusXM radio show “Friendly Sessions.” At the same time, his most streamed track is a remix of TwoFriends’ song titled, “ Useless ,” which has nearly 2 million streams. Ferris is a singer, song-writer and producer from Philadelphia, but currently based in Miami, Florida. He started out with music by first recording out of his truck, and has now started his own production company to edit, shoot and direct music videos. With currently over 160,000 monthly Spotify listeners, and multiple hits containing millions of streams, his most popular song is also a collab with dance-pop duo TwoFriends, titled “ Love Love ” that has over 11 million streams on Spotify. Caleb Chan, aka DeCC, is a singer-songwriter from the San Francisco area who is signed with Nebula Records. Having grown up playing the piano and guitar, Chan began making original music at the age of 12 before eventually releasing his first album, Numbers , in 2019. His artist name, DeCC, is a product of combining his birth month, December, and his initials, CC. Initially, DeCC self-taught himself to produce, mix, and record using a gaming headset and his laptop – before upgrading his gear and becoming proficient with fl studios. Fast forward a few years and Caleb has shown immense progress with his music, having had the opportunity to produce for rapper HunnaV and also co-release his EP Luv and Other Stuff with Critics Approved. His singles Put You First and On My Necklace both reached 100k streams on Spotify and the release of his track What if we met on the moon? garnered him admission into the ultra-prestigious music school at NYU. Tessa Dalton grew up (“grew up” being used loosely as she is still only nineteen) on her family’s farm in rural Idaho. She was raised with music, playing various instruments throughout her childhood and mastering them early on. Her first was the violin at eleven years old, soon after though, she found her calling- the fiddle. She won competitions across states and began teaching the instrument as well as the violin, guitar, and leading voice lessons. She’s continued her education on it, currently in the bachelor program for commercial fiddle at Belmont University in Nashville where she’s now based. After her move here, she began her work as an independent artist. She began performing live across Nashville and has now released her first single, “One More Night”, stream it below. Born and raised in Bishop’s Stortford, England, Cork has been learning and playing music since he was 8 years old, starting with learning the piano. His fans may recognize his older sister, SuRie, who represented the United Kingdom when she competed in Eurovision 2018. Sir Elton John himself once even labeled the “Have A Good Life (See You Never)” singer as “sensational” and a “name to look out for”. Cork has many devoted fans, getting him around 250,000 monthly listeners on average. I am so happy that I got a chance to listen to and review this song, it’s one of a kind and a new favorite. Kid Travis released his first tracks to streaming platforms in 2019, and since then, has accumulated over 640,000 monthly listeners on Spotify. His YouTube channel also has over 480,000 subscribers. On this platform, he posts both original music and covers, the latter of which has received recognition by artists including Dominic Fike, Bryson Tiller, and Post Malone. Kid Travis' interest in exploring and combining music genres has allowed him to craft an exciting edge in the industry.
